正点网首页     加入收藏
指标首页 通达信指标 同花顺指标 大智慧指标 飞狐指标 指标教程 指标实战 指标百科 股市学院
你的位置: 正点财经 > 炒股指标公式 > 指标百科 > 正文

如何测试不同MA指标参数对交易结果的影响?

日期:2024-07-15 12:10:01 来源:互联网

在股票交易中,移动平均线(Moving Average, MA)是一种常用的技术指标,它通过计算一定时期内的股价平均值来帮助投资者识别趋势和寻找买卖时机。不同的MA指标参数会对交易结果产生显著影响,如何科学地测试这些参数对交易结果的影响,是一个值得深入探讨的问题。

什么是移动平均线(MA)

移动平均线是一种趋势跟踪工具,通过计算一定时期内的股价平均值,帮助投资者识别市场的趋势。常见的MA指标参数包括5日、10日、20日、60日等。短周期的MA指标对价格变化反应更为敏感,而长周期的MA指标则更为平滑,能够更好地反映长期趋势。

测试MA指标参数的方法

为了测试不同MA指标参数对交易结果的影响,我们可以采用以下几种方法:

1. 回测(Backtesting)

回测是一种通过历史数据模拟交易策略的方法。通过回测,我们可以评估不同MA指标参数在过去的表现,从而选择最优的参数组合。具体步骤如下:

选择历史数据:选取一段具有代表性的历史数据,确保数据涵盖各种市场状况,如牛市、熊市和震荡市。

定义交易规则:根据不同的MA指标参数设定交易规则。例如,当短期MA上穿长期MA时买入,当短期MA下穿长期MA时卖出。

执行回测:利用编程工具或交易软件执行回测,记录每一次交易的结果,包括盈利、亏损和交易次数。

分析结果:统计不同MA指标参数下的总收益率、年化收益率、最大回撤等关键指标,选择表现最佳的参数组合。

2. 蒙特卡洛模拟(Monte Carlo Simulation)

蒙特卡洛模拟是一种通过随机抽样模拟不同市场情景的方法。通过这种方法,我们可以评估不同MA指标参数在各种市场条件下的表现。具体步骤如下:

定义参数范围:设定MA指标参数的取值范围,如5日、10日、20日、60日等。

生成随机样本:利用历史数据生成多个随机样本,模拟不同的市场情景。

执行模拟:对每一个随机样本执行交易策略,记录每一次交易的结果。

分析结果:统计不同MA指标参数在各个随机样本下的表现,选择表现最为稳定的参数组合。

3. 优化算法

利用优化算法,如遗传算法、粒子群算法等,可以自动寻找最优的MA指标参数组合。具体步骤如下:

定义目标函数:选择一个优化目标,如最大化收益率或最小化回撤。

初始化参数:设定初始的MA指标参数组合。

执行优化:利用优化算法不断调整MA指标参数,寻找最优的参数组合。

验证结果:利用验证集数据检验最优参数组合的稳定性,防止过拟合现象。

实例分析

为了更好地理解上述方法,我们以一个具体的实例进行分析。假设我们想要测试5日、10日、20日和60日四种MA指标参数对某股票交易结果的影响。

回测实例

选择历史数据:选取某股票过去5年的日线数据。

定义交易规则:设定以下几种交易规则:

规则1:5日MA上穿10日MA时买入,下穿时卖出。

规则2:10日MA上穿20日MA时买入,下穿时卖出。

规则3:20日MA上穿60日MA时买入,下穿时卖出。

执行回测:利用交易软件执行回测,记录每一次交易的结果。

分析结果:统计不同规则下的总收益率、年化收益率、最大回撤等关键指标,选择表现最佳的参数组合。

蒙特卡洛模拟实例

定义参数范围:设定MA指标参数的取值范围为5日、10日、20日、60日。

生成随机样本:利用历史数据生成100个随机样本,模拟不同的市场情景。

执行模拟:对每一个随机样本执行交易策略,记录每一次交易的结果。

分析结果:统计不同参数在各个随机样本下的表现,选择表现最为稳定的参数组合。

优化算法实例

定义目标函数:选择最大化收益率为目标。

初始化参数:设定初始的MA指标参数组合为(5, 10, 20, 60)。

执行优化:利用遗传算法不断调整MA指标参数,寻找最优的参数组合。

验证结果:利用验证集数据检验最优参数组合的稳定性,防止过拟合现象。

通过以上方法,我们可以科学地测试不同MA指标参数对交易结果的影响,选择最优的参数组合。需要注意的是,任何技术指标都不是万能的,MA指标也有其局限性。在实际交易中,我们应该结合其他技术指标和基本面分析,综合判断市场趋势,制定合理的交易策略。同时,由于市场环境的不断变化,我们需要定期对交易策略进行回顾和调整,确保其在不同市场条件下都能取得良好的表现。

  • 风云榜
  • 总点击榜
  • 月点击榜
闂佽崵濮嶉崨顓濈捕婵犳鍣禍顏勭暦椤栫偛骞㈡繛鎴炵懄閸ゆ垿姊洪崷顓炵殤闁瑰嚖鎷�
关于我们 | 商务合作 | 联系投稿 | 联系删稿 | 合作伙伴 | 法律声明 | 网站地图
婵犳鍠楃换鎰緤閸ф纾婚柨婵嗘川绾鹃箖鏌熸潏鍓у埌闁稿绉剁槐鎾寸瑹婵犲啫顏�濠电姰鍨瑰﹢杈ㄦ櫠濡も偓鍗遍柟杈鹃檮閺呮粓鏌eΔ鈧悧鍡涖€傞弻銉ョ骇闁绘劖绁撮崑鎾绘偄閹帒浜介梺鑽ゅС缁讹繝宕归婊冨灊閹兼番鍨婚々鐑芥煥濠靛棛澧戦柍褜鍓欓崯顖炲箯閸涱厸鍫柛鈥崇箰娴滈箖鏌涘☉鍗炲⒋闁搞倕顑呴湁婵犲﹤鐗忕槐鐗堛亜椤愩垺鍠橀柟顔界懇閻涱喗鎯旈幘鍏呭闂佺ǹ鏈悷褔鎮峰┑鍠﹀酣宕堕妸褏鐣鹃梺浼欑畱椤﹂亶骞忛悩璇参ㄩ柕鍫濆缁犳岸姊虹拠鈥冲季闁搞劎鏅Σ鎰枎閹惧磭顦遍梺鍛婁緱閸犳牠顢旈鍔藉綊鏁愰崨顕呮缂備焦顨呴ˇ闈涱潖娴犲绠涙い蹇撴婢规﹢姊洪崫鍕偓绋棵洪妶澶嬪仱鐟滄梹淇婄€涙ɑ濯撮悷娆忓椤斿秹姊虹涵鍜佸殐闁哥姵鐗曢锝夋倻閽樺鍊為梺鍛婃寙閸愮偓姣堥梻浣瑰缁嬫垿藝椤栫偛鐭楅煫鍥ㄧ⊕閻掗箖鏌曟繝蹇曠暠闁诲繑顨婇弻銈夊级閹稿骸娈楅梺绋垮閹稿啿鐣峰璺哄耿婵°倐鍋撻柡浣哥埣閹鎮烽悧鍫g濠电偛鐗婇崹鍨暦濞嗘挸骞㈡繛鍡楀閸嬫挸顫滈埀顒勭嵁閳ь剛鎲哥€n喖鐒垫い鎴e劵閸忓本绻濋埀顒勬晬閸曘劌浜鹃柛锔诲幖娴狅箓鏌嶈閸庡憡鎷呴幓鎺嶅婵炶揪绲介幗婊堝汲濮樿埖鐓涘ù锝呮憸閹界娀鏌嶈閸庡憡鎷呴幓鎺嶅婵炶揪绲挎灙闁规悶鍊濋弻锟犲礃椤撶偟鍘梺閫炲苯鍔ù锝嗗絻娴滄儳霉閿濆毥褰掑棘瑜旈弻娑㈠箳閹惧灈濮囬梺閫炲苯鍔柛娑卞灡閹綁姊洪幐搴b槈闁活厺鑳堕埀顒佸搸閸ㄨ棄顕i崹顐㈢窞濠㈣埖鍔栧▓鏃堟⒑閸濆嫷妲搁柛鐘崇〒濡叉劕鈹戦崼鐔风彴婵$偛顑呯€垫帡宕曢幋婵冩闁圭虎鍨版禍楣冩⒑閸濆嫬鏆欓柣鏍帶铻為柛褎顨呭婵嗏攽閻樻彃顏柛娆屽亾闂備礁鎲$敮鐐寸箾閳ь剚绻涢崨顓㈠弰濠碘剝鎸冲畷鎺戭潩椤掍焦娈介梺璇查缂嶅﹪鍩€椤掍胶銆掗柣顓炶嫰閵嗘帒顫濋鐘婵犳鍠栧ú銊╁箰瑜斿畷鐔碱敊閻熼澹曢梺鍛婁緱閸樼厧螞濮椻偓閺屻倝寮堕崹顔界仌缂備浇椴哥换鍫ユ偘椤曗偓瀵敻鎮介悽鍨枓闂備礁鎼鍛偓姘煎弮瀹曠懓顫濈捄铏诡唴闂佸搫娴勭槐鏇㈠Χ椤愩倐鍋撻悙鐟扳偓婵堢磽濮橀鏁婇柛娑樼摠閺咁剟鎮橀悙鏉戝姢妞ゎ偄鐭傞幃纭咁槻閻庢凹鍨堕崺鈧い鎺嗗亾闁瑰啿绻愰悾鍨媴閸撳弶妗ㄩ梺闈涚墕濡瑩骞嗗▎寰濆綊鏁愰崱娆戝箵缂備浇椴哥换鍐囬悧鍫熷劅闁靛⿵濡囪ぐ鐔兼⒑閻撳寒娈犲ù婊勭箖閸掑﹪骞橀鍢夈儵鏌ㄩ悤鍌涘